What Is 3PL?

3PL fulfillment is a specialized service that handles everything from warehousing and inventory management to picking, packing, and shipping orders. This allows businesses to focus on growth and customer satisfaction.

A 3PL provider takes care of the logistics operations, working behind the scenes to keep customers happy and businesses booming.

What Is a Fulfillment Center?

A fulfillment center is a warehouse facility that provides a range of logistics and operational services to ensure a complete order processing cycle.

These services include receiving and storing goods, order processing, packaging, and shipping to end consumers. The main task of fulfillment centers is to optimize these processes.

Credit: youtube.com, What Is A 3PL: Understanding Third Party Logistics & Fulfillment Services

Fulfillment centers provide warehouse spaces for storing various types of goods, both standard and those requiring specific storage conditions. This can include products that need special temperature controls.

When a customer order is received, the fulfillment company handles its processing, including picking items from warehouse shelves, packing the order, and preparing shipping documentation.

Fulfillment companies ensure that orders are shipped to end customers in a timely manner, selecting the best logistical solutions and choosing the courier service.

Many fulfillment centers offer additional services, such as integration with ecommerce platforms, which can be beneficial for various types of businesses.

Flexport

Flexport is a 3PL company that offers end-to-end logistics, including freight, distribution, ecommerce, and DTC fulfillment. They use AI-powered software to optimize inventory placement across their warehouse network.

Flexport integrates with 50+ ecommerce and retailer platforms, including Shopify, Amazon, Walmart Marketplace, and more. This makes it easy for businesses to manage their online sales channels.

Credit: youtube.com, Flexport Acquires Shopify's Logistics Business!

Their extensive network of technologically advanced distribution hubs, warehouses, and fulfillment centers simplifies international shipping to over 200 countries with tailored DDP and DDU options. Flexport also supports dropshipping services that enable customers to fulfill and stay compliant with orders from over 50 retailers, including Costco, directly from their D2C network.

Flexport is a great option for businesses looking to streamline their ecommerce fulfillment operations. Their software and services can help optimize inventory placement, reduce shipping costs, and improve customer satisfaction.

Brightpearl

Brightpearl is a fulfillment services provider that helps retail and wholesale businesses scale and automate their operations. It offers a range of features and tools that can be used to manage inventory, orders, and sales across multiple channels.

Brightpearl provides multi-channel integration, allowing businesses to connect their offline and online sales channels in one place. This gives them complete control over inventory and order management.

Credit: youtube.com, 3pl Supply Chain Management | Brightpearl

The platform is excellent for multi-channel retailers selling online, offline, and through online marketplaces like Amazon and eBay, with annual sales of $1 million or above. It offers easy-to-use software and exceptional customer service.

Brightpearl's key features include distribution management, CRM, financial management, inventory management, order management, project management, purchase order management, reporting and analytics, warehouse management, multi-channel eCommerce, and retail management system.
